How do outdoor solar lights work?

Outdoor solar lights harness the light energy from the sun to make electrical energy, which is used to power a bulb. Sunlight is absorbed by a solar cell, which converts the light energy into electricity using photovoltaic (PV) technology. This electricity is then stored in a rechargeable battery, ready to be used when your lights are switched on.

Do solar panels generate electricity at night?

Solar panels generate no electricity at night time. Solar panels can't store energy, so you have to use the electricity they generate when the sun is shining. You need batteries to store the energy generated. These are expensive. – Solar cells convert the light from the sun into electricity.

Can solar lights be used at night?

Converting sunlight to electricity is great, but it's only half the battle. Once the light energy is converted into electricity, it needs to be stored to be used at night. Solar lights do this by using rechargeable batteries, just like the one in your cellphone, vacuum cleaner, or a video game controller.

How do I make a solar light?

My workbench is all setup to make some solar lights. The black round caps are the solar panels, and the cap allows me to tuck the circuit board and battery up inside it. A basic solar LED will need a small circuit board piece, one 5252 part, and a 220uH inductor. You will need a rechargeable 1.5 volt battery, and a 2 volt solar panel.

Can a solar light system light a garden passage?

Last Updated on August 23, 2024 by Swagatam 332 Comments A very simple automatic solar light system for illuminating your garden passages can be built using some LEDs, a rechargeable battery and a small solar panel. The system automatically switches ON the lamps at dusk and switches them OFF at dawn.
